Ceist:169 Deputy Brendan Smith asked the Minister for the Environment, Community and Local Government further to Parliamentary Question No. 476 of 1 May 2012, if he will clarify the question of whether the household charge is due on apartments on Dublin Docklands Development Authority property where as part of the management fee a specific amount for provision of local services is collected and paid to the local authority; if the correctness of household charge can be verified here; if such cases were looked at in the preparation of the legislation; if the reasoning on DDDA lands was looked at; if same can be examined now; and if such point was not considered as part of the legislation, if same can now be done or if through Dublin City Council an appropriate reduction can be given through the DDDA; and if he will make a statement on the matter.
